Bayard Rustin was an indispensable force behind the Civil Rights Movement and openly gay. Born on March 17, , in West Chester, Pennsylvania, Rustin was nurtured in a household steeped in activism and moral conviction. Raised by his Quaker grandparents, particularly his grandmother, Julia Rustin, a dedicated member of the NAACP, he absorbed the values of equality and social justice from an early age. Bayard Rustin was a black gay activist and the genius behind the civil rights movement. He organized the March on Washington where Martin Luther King gave his historic “I Have a Dream Speech.” Pushed into the background because he was openly gay, Rustin was a follower of the Quaker faith who brought Gandhi-style non-violent protest techniques to the movement for racial justice.
